Ph.D. Program in Educational Leadership and Policy Studies
The PhD program in Educational Leadership and Policy Studies is a multidisciplinary program that seeks to examine complex educational and social problems through the integration of multiple theoretical, methodological, and disciplinary lenses. The PhD in Education Leadership and Policy Studies is intended as a full-time program to prepare candidates to attain a high level of scholarly competence and to develop the capacity to contribute knowledge to their field. The program will develop scholars who can analyze and inform the development of educational systems and public policies that will positively impact the lives of our children and youth and address broad societal issues such as child poverty. The degree will serve students who wish to pursue research/teaching careers in universities and/or research and policy positions in government agencies, think tanks, non-governmental organizations, and other public and private sector organizations.
The goals of the program include, but are not limited to:
-
Preparing professional researchers, scholars, and faculty competent in conducting and sharing research.
-
Focusing on research training that uses advanced quantitative, qualitative, and mixed method approaches to add to theoretical knowledge.
-
Emphasizing publication of research findings to enhance knowledge in education and social services.
-
Developing areas of interdisciplinary specialization.
